There was a blind Jew beggar who always cursed Rasulullah SAW and said that he is a liar. Even though this old blind man don't even know how Prophet Muhammad looks like, he kept on swearing at him. When Rasulullah received the news, he went to visit the old man and helped feeding him every day.

After the death of Rasulullah, the old man kept wondering why the good man did not come to feed him. Rasulullah's companion (Abu Bakr) went to continue Rasulullah's habit towards that old man when suddenly the man got angry at Abu Bakr. He realised the way Abu Bakar feed him was different than Rasulullah.

"No! Do not lie to me! The man was so nice to hold hands, and the food he gave was very easy to chew, because he softened it to me..."

Abu Bakr started to cry and explain that the man who visit the blind man was Prophet Muhammad (pbuh). The Jew beggar was shocked and said the syahadah. T_T
